Cell instructive materials to control and guide cell function at dynamic material interfaces is a key topic in bioengineering, and this book is used by researchers and engineers working on biomaterial surfaces. It introduces fundamentals of cell-material interface dynamics and approaches for encoding cell instructions via micro- and nano-patterned features applied to biomaterials for tissue engineering and regenerative medicine.
